ROSWELL, Ga. — Roswell officials say Seer World’s latest work order to develop a parking business model could help retire the $20 million bond passed by voters in 2022. The $143,000 contract approved at the July 22 City Council meeting asks the consulting company to advance the new City of Roswell Public Facilities Authority, a bond issuing agency, and explore the need for a new parking authority. The consultant was also tasked with evaluating the use of revenuebacked bonds, long-term lowinterest federal loans and other financial tools for land acquisition and parking development in the city’s attempt to mine for revenue sources outside of property taxes. Seer World will also inventory the city’s current parking options and draft a pricing model to produce a comprehensive document outlining the city’s parking business.
